Clarification on Removing Disabled Users from User List (Populating only Active Users)

We have noticed the following scenario in our environment:

  1. When a user is offboarded, his/her account is moved to the Disabled OU in Active Directory.
  2. Once the account is in the Disabled OU, the user details are still visible in our Users List within ServiceDesk Plus.
  3. Because of this, our first-level support team is mistakenly raising requests on behalf of these offboarded users.

Could you please advise how we can completely delete or hide such disabled users from the Users List, so that only active users are available to raise or have requests created on their behalf?
